Recycling Paint Cans
Just got a huge shock when I brought in four mostly empty cans (total of 22 liters) of old paint to Resenes. Last year they charged 25 cents a liter to take the paint. This morning the charge went up to $30 ($10 for a large can/bucket). I declined and took the cans back home. While I always appreciated Resene’s offering this service (don’t think Bunnings does) there is no way I can afford to pay these kinds of fees to recycle all the old paint cans I have collected over the years. What was once a service with a charge to cover costs now seems to be profit driven.
One can only imagine where this stuff will now end up.
